Transaction 153168d0eac4600d34a90ae25c06c165364cb752fe8fcd1929126b18ed88f83e
1 Input
1 Output
-
153168d0eac4600d34a90ae25c06c165364cb752fe8fcd1929126b18ed88f83e:0
- value
- 4995059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1019d62fe6e31d793856b5cea14bd0c9ee804971 OP_EQUAL
- address
- 33A9gmyWEGoJ968NFYfvthFcceCVAh7Es8